Inflatable Craze Takes Over: From Indoor Pools to Dino Floats for Hot Summer 2025

The scorching summer of 2025 is being defined by an explosive inflatable trend dominating social media and e-commerce. Topping the list are pop-up mini-pools filling home interiors – despite structural safety warnings – driven viral by TikTok. The phenomenon, originating from the UK and US and now captivating Italians, targets not children but heat-struck adults confined to cities. Students and young people are transforming balconies, terraces, living rooms, bathrooms, and kitchens with pools featuring headrests, armrests, and cocktail cup holders. Influencers urge partial filling to avoid overloading floors, but the trend surges regardless.

Pet products are also booming, featuring dog pools with entry ramps, scratch-proof designs, and anti-fur filters (safe for babies too), plus floating “shields” to keep dogs cool in pools or the sea instead of on hot sand.

Oversized inflatables reign supreme, from XXL mats and chairs to double-sized floating “VIP-lounge beds.” Luxury novelties in US social trends include inflatable boats, from small dinghies to two-deck yachts accommodating up to ten people.

For beach flair, “romantic” floats are trending: giant blooming red roses and hearts, often personalized with “be mine.” Sculptural inflatables, sold even in museum gift shops, include pop-art skull mats, heart-shaped rings, and figures depicting Niki de Saint Phalle’s artworks to replace classic garden gnomes (now sporting swimwear).

Infant innovations involve sand-pits: dig a hole, line it with a colorful waterproof sheet, and fill with water. For children, classic duck rings persist, but Jurassic-themed floats – brontosauruses and tyrannosauruses – are now the darlings of young dinosaur fans.
